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

We use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to remove standing water and extract moisture from affected materials. Our technicians then apply desiccants and air movers to dry the area, preventing secondary damage and mold growth. Effective water extraction and drying are critical to preventing long-term damage and expenses.

Broken Pipe Water Damage Restoration Cost in Greenfield, MN

The cost of Broken Pipe Water Damage Restoration var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Greenfield, MN.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more depending on the scope of the work.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and we offer free estimates to ensure you know what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500-$1,500 Size of affected area, type of materials, and equipment used
Inspection and detection $200-$500 Complexity of the leak, number of affected areas
Repair and restoration $1,000-$3,000 Type of materials, scope of work, and labor costs
Final inspection and cleanup $100-$300 Simplicity of the job, number of personnel required
More services (e.g., antimicrobial treatment) $500-$1,000 Severity of the situation, type of services required

Q: What’s the difference between water damage restoration and water removal?

Water removal focuses on extracting water from the affected area, while water damage restoration addresses the underlying damage and repairs any affected materials.
